Korner Kitchen Breakfast and Lunch Eatery
9.2The room and menu are practical for families: breakfast staples, pancakes, French toast, burgers, wraps, sandwiches, a kids menu link, and a casual daytime format give mixed-age tables several easy paths.
Ennio's Pasta House
8.6The restaurant works well for family-style decision making: familiar pastas, chicken parmigiana, pizza, desserts, and early-week Family Trays all reduce ordering friction. It is the kind of Italian room where mixed ages can find a safe lane quickly.
Seven Shores
9.1Seven Shores is easy to use with kids because the menu has pancakes, Grilled Cheese, fresh rolls, and simple breakfast choices alongside coffee for adults. The room feels casual enough for a daytime family stop rather than a special-occasion meal.
Mediterraneo Family Restaurant
9.2The menu is broad, familiar, and forgiving for mixed-age groups: souvlaki, gyro, salads, fries, kids plates, and desserts all sit in one straightforward format. The room’s family-run character makes it an easy pick when the group needs comfort more than ceremony.
The Crazy Canuck
8.9The menu has enough familiar lanes for a family visit: burgers, fries, poutine, pizza, garlic fingers, and vegetarian burgers. Nothing depends on a tasting-menu format, so a mixed-age group gets practical choices while the comfort-food identity stays intact.
